US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"within normal hours"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to refer to activities or operations that occur during standard or expected working hours. Example: "The customer service department is available to assist you within normal hours, from 9 AM to 5 PM."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When using "within normal hours", specify the exact timeframe to avoid ambiguity. For instance, "Customer support is available within normal hours, from 9 AM to 5 PM."

Common error

Avoid assuming everyone knows what "normal hours" means in your context. Define the specific hours, as "normal" can vary significantly across industries and regions.

Linguistic Context

The phrase "within normal hours" typically functions as an adverbial phrase, modifying a verb or clause by specifying when an action occurs. Ludwig AI confirms its grammatical correctness and usability. It indicates that something takes place during the usual or expected working hours.

FAQs

How can I use "within normal hours" in a sentence?

You can use "within normal hours" to specify when a service, operation, or activity occurs during standard working times. For example, "Our technical support team is available "within normal hours", Monday through Friday."

What phrases are similar to "within normal hours"?

Similar phrases include "during regular business hours", "during standard operating hours", and "within usual working hours". These alternatives all refer to actions happening during typical work periods.

Is it better to say "during office hours" or "within normal hours"?

Both "during office hours" and "within normal hours" are acceptable. "During office hours" is more specific to administrative contexts, while "within normal hours" can apply more broadly to any standard work period, like manufacturing or healthcare.

What does "normal hours" usually mean?

"Normal hours" typically refers to the standard operating hours for a business or organization, usually between 9 AM and 5 PM, Monday to Friday. However, it can vary based on industry and location. Always clarify the specific hours when using the term.
